2. Bharatmala Pariyojana: India's Highway Revolution

The Bharatmala Pariyojana is a massive highway development project that aims to create a seamless network of roads across the country. Think of it as a giant web of connectivity, linking every corner of India with high-quality highways. This isn't just about building roads; it's about transforming the way people and goods move across the country. The Bharatmala project is designed to improve logistics efficiency, reduce transportation costs, and boost economic activity. Imagine being able to travel from one end of India to the other on smooth, well-maintained highways – that's the vision behind this project. The project involves the construction of thousands of kilometers of new highways, as well as the improvement of existing roads. This includes expressways, economic corridors, inter-corridor and feeder routes, and border and international connectivity roads. The goal is to create a highway network that is not only efficient but also safe and environmentally sustainable. But why is this project so important for India? Well, let's consider the impact on the economy. Better highways mean faster movement of goods, which reduces transportation costs and makes Indian businesses more competitive. They also improve connectivity to ports and industrial hubs, facilitating trade and economic growth. For individuals, the Bharatmala project means smoother and faster travel, reduced travel times, and improved access to jobs and opportunities. It can also boost tourism by making it easier to explore different parts of the country. The project also has strategic significance, as it includes the construction of roads along India's borders, enhancing connectivity and security in these regions. This is crucial for ensuring the safety and integrity of the country. The Bharatmala Pariyojana is a game-changer for India's transportation infrastructure. It's a bold step towards creating a modern and efficient highway network that can support the country's economic growth and development. 3. Sagarmala Project: Boosting Port-Led Development

Now, let's talk about the Sagarmala Project. This is another ambitious initiative that aims to harness India's coastline and waterways for economic development. Think of it as a plan to unlock the potential of India's ports and maritime sector. The Sagarmala project is focused on port modernization, port connectivity enhancement, port-led industrialization, and coastal community development. It’s a comprehensive approach to transforming the maritime landscape of the country. The project involves the development of new ports, the modernization of existing ones, and the improvement of connectivity between ports and the hinterland. This includes building new roads and railways, as well as developing inland waterways. The goal is to create an efficient and integrated logistics system that can reduce transportation costs and boost trade. But why is this project so crucial for India's growth? Well, India has a long coastline and a rich maritime history. Ports play a vital role in the country's trade and commerce. The Sagarmala project aims to leverage this advantage by creating world-class port infrastructure and promoting port-led industrialization. This means setting up manufacturing and processing industries near ports, which can create jobs and boost economic activity in coastal regions. The project also focuses on improving coastal community development by providing access to education, healthcare, and other essential services. This is crucial for ensuring that the benefits of economic growth reach all sections of society. The Sagarmala Project is not just about building ports; it's about creating a thriving maritime ecosystem that can drive India's economic growth and development. It's a strategic initiative that can unlock the potential of India's coastline and waterways. The project faces several challenges, including land acquisition, environmental clearances, and funding constraints. However, the long-term benefits of the Sagarmala project are immense.

4. High-Speed Rail: The Bullet Train Project

The High-Speed Rail (HSR) project, often referred to as the bullet train project, is one of the most ambitious and talked-about infrastructure initiatives in India. Imagine traveling at speeds of up to 320 kilometers per hour, covering vast distances in a fraction of the time it takes on conventional trains. That's the promise of high-speed rail. The first HSR corridor is being built between Mumbai and Ahmedabad, two major economic centers in India. This project is not just about speed; it's about transforming the way people travel and connecting key economic hubs. The project involves the construction of a dedicated high-speed rail line, as well as the procurement of state-of-the-art rolling stock. The trains will be equipped with advanced safety features and passenger amenities, ensuring a comfortable and efficient travel experience. But why is India investing in high-speed rail? Well, the benefits are manifold. High-speed rail can significantly reduce travel times, making it easier for people to commute between cities and regions. This can boost economic activity by facilitating business travel and tourism. It can also reduce congestion on roads and airports, improving air quality and reducing carbon emissions. The HSR project is a symbol of India's ambition to modernize its infrastructure and embrace cutting-edge technology. It's a bold step towards creating a world-class transportation system that can support the country's economic growth and development. The project is not without its challenges, including land acquisition, cost overruns, and technical complexities. However, the long-term benefits of high-speed rail are undeniable.
